This restaurant, located in San Antonio, Texas, is a gem for anyone looking to enjoy a meal with their furry best friend in tow. The Park at Pearl offers a unique outdoor dining experience where dogs are genuinely welcomed, making it perfect for pet owners who don’t want to leave their pups behind.
The grounds feature a fantastic outdoor layout complete with interactive fountains built right into the concrete that create a fun, refreshing atmosphere—especially great for cooling off during those hot San Antonio summers. Visitors will find plenty of seating options on the lawn, though it does fill up quickly during peak times, so bringing your own lawn chairs is a smart move if you’re planning to stick around and relax.
This dog-friendly restaurant goes above and beyond with pet amenities, including a dedicated dog water fountain alongside regular water fountains for human guests. The whole setup is incredibly stroller and dog-friendly, so whether you’re bringing kids, dogs, or both, you’ll feel comfortable exploring the space.
Beyond the dining experience, The Park at Pearl doubles as a destination with its farmers market that runs on Saturdays. While it features mostly local artisans and food and drink vendors rather than heavy produce selections, it’s a great way to spend a weekend morning with your pup. The venue is also wheelchair accessible with accessible parking options available, making it inclusive for all visitors.
For dining, people who visit this dog-friendly restaurant can choose from several on-site restaurants serving high-quality, tasty food. Fair warning though—the retail shops can be pricey, so budget accordingly if you’re planning to shop. The public restrooms are clean and well-maintained, which is always appreciated.
One practical tip: pack a hat or umbrella during the summer months, as the outdoor setting doesn’t offer much shade. Free street parking is available, though paid options exist if you prefer.
